TwiceAsNice  2019-02-18
Functions
dev_fifo.c File Reference
#include "dev_fifo.h"
#include "gsc_sleep.h"
#include "gsc_version.h"
#include "dev_config.h"
#include "dev_reg.h"
Include dependency graph for dev_fifo.c:

Functions

static U32 _almost_level_fifo (dev_data_t *dev, U32 which, U32 reg, U32 full, UL set, UL *get)
 
U32 fifo_almost_level (dev_data_t *dev, U32 which, UL set, UL *get)
 
static U32 _reset_fifo (dev_data_t *dev, U32 bcr, UL set, UL *get)
 
U32 fifo_reset (dev_data_t *dev, U32 which, UL set, UL *get)
 
U32 fifo_size (dev_data_t *dev, U32 which, UL set, UL *get)
 
U32 fifo_status (dev_data_t *dev, U32 which, UL set, UL *get)
 
U32 fifo_transfer_size (dev_data_t *dev, U32 which, UL set, UL *get)
 

Function Documentation

◆ _almost_level_fifo()

static U32 _almost_level_fifo ( dev_data_t dev,
U32  which,
U32  reg,
U32  full,
UL  set,
UL get 
)
static

◆ _reset_fifo()

static U32 _reset_fifo ( dev_data_t dev,
U32  bcr,
UL  set,
UL get 
)
static

◆ fifo_almost_level()

U32 fifo_almost_level ( dev_data_t dev,
U32  which,
UL  set,
UL get 
)

◆ fifo_reset()

U32 fifo_reset ( dev_data_t dev,
U32  which,
UL  set,
UL get 
)

◆ fifo_size()

U32 fifo_size ( dev_data_t dev,
U32  which,
UL  set,
UL get 
)

◆ fifo_status()

U32 fifo_status ( dev_data_t dev,
U32  which,
UL  set,
UL get 
)

◆ fifo_transfer_size()

U32 fifo_transfer_size ( dev_data_t dev,
U32  which,
UL  set,
UL get 
)